Love is still hobbling around on crutches following knee surgery last week, but the USF receiver has started rehab determined to return for his senior season. Love suffered the injury during South Florida's spring game April 18. With the Sept. 4 season opener more than four months away, Love remains hopeful he can work his way back onto the field next season. "Right now, all I can do is to try and get my muscles strong," Love said Tuesday. "The best-case scenario would be that I'm ready to go at the beginning of the season. It's kind of unlikely, but that would be the best-case scenario." Most ACL tears such as the one suffered by Love require at least six months of rehab. In Love's case, he also had a deep bone bruise around the knee. Love suffered a torn ACL in his left knee in the 2008 St. Petersburg Bowl and returned the next season. "This one was a little more serious because I had a bone bruise on top of an ACL tear, so that's something else that has to take time to heal," Love said. Love caught 26 passes for 489 yards and four touchdowns as a junior. In three seasons, Love has played in 33 games, starting 19. Link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
